research Krtap11-1, a hair keratin-associated protein, as a possible crucial element for the physical properties of hair shafts
This study found that Krtap11-1 may play an important role in keratin-bundle assembly in the hair cortex, influencing the physical properties of hair.
research Recombinant human hair keratin proteins for halting bleeding
This study reported that recombinant human hair keratins, K37 and K81, showed higher purity and enhanced fibrin clot formation compared to traditional extracts, reducing bleeding time and blood loss in rat injury models.
research New keratin isolates: actives for natural hair protection.
This study reports that keratin actives may protect various hair types from chemical damage, restore damaged fibers' mechanical strength, and reduce color fading.

research Seasonal Variability in Transcript Expression of Type I and Type II Keratins in Wool Follicles of Lustrous Fleece-Producing Magra Sheep
This study found that Magra sheep with high-luster wool exhibited significantly higher expression of keratin genes, suggesting that increased keratin protein levels may be crucial for wool luster.
research Pepsin Digestion for Proteomic Studies of the Human Hair Shaft
This study found that pepsin digestion was more effective than trypsin at identifying keratin-associated proteins in human hair shafts and confirmed that trypsin introduced a bias in the analysis of protein composition that pepsin can correct.
research Hair Growth-Promoting Effect of Hydrangea serrata (Thunb.) Ser. Extract and Its Active Component Hydrangenol: In Vitro and In Vivo Study
This study found that hot water extract of Hydrangea serrata leaf and hydrangenol promoted hair growth by enhancing 5α-reductase inhibitory activity, stimulating dermal papilla cell growth, and exhibiting anti-inflammatory and anti-androgenic effects in cell cultures, mice, and human skin organoid models.
research A methodological exploration of distinguishing hair quality based on hair proteomics
This study found that the PLEE method increased hair protein extraction efficiency threefold and that bleaching hair reduced the coverage of keratin and associated proteins, leading to poorer hair quality, though it did not affect the overall protein identification.
research Defining and targeting differentiation of non-melanoma skin cancer
This study found that basal cell carcinoma exhibits patterns of hair follicle differentiation but is stuck in telogen arrest, which can be rescued by adding noggin and TGF-β2 in vitro.
research A Novel Epithelial Keratin, hK6irs1, is Expressed Differentially in All Layers of the Inner Root Sheath, Including Specialized Huxley Cells (Flügelzellen) of the Human Hair Follicle
This study characterized a new human keratin, hK6irs1, specifically found in the inner root sheath of hair follicles, which suggests its role in the structural integrity and guidance of growing hair shafts.

research Anti‐keratin Monoclonal Antibody against Basal Cell Epithelioma Keratin: BKN‐1
This study reports that the monoclonal antibody BKN-1 specifically stained basal cell epithelioma cells and certain normal skin structures, indicating a similarity in keratin expression between the tumor and follicular epithelium below the isthmus portion.
research hKAP1.6 and hKAP1.7, Two Novel Human High Sulfur Keratin-Associated Proteins are Expressed in the Hair Follicle Cortex
In this study, researchers identified two new keratin-associated proteins, hKAP1.6 and hKAP1.7, in human hair follicles, contributing to understanding hair fiber differentiation.

research Against the Rules: Human Keratin K80
This study found that keratin K80, structurally similar to hair keratins, is broadly expressed in various epithelial tissues and is involved in intermediate filament formation with multiple type I partners.

research Cloning of human, murine, and marsupial keratin 7 and a survey of K7 expression in the mouse
This study reports that K7 expression patterns observed in mice are similar to those in humans, revealing previously unreported expression in the gastrointestinal tract, tongue, and various "hard" epithelial tissues.
research Heterozygous KRT32 variant is responsible for autosomal dominant loose anagen hair syndrome
In this study, researchers identified the c.296C>T (p.T99I) variant in the KRT32 gene, which co-segregates with loose anagen hair syndrome, and found it decreases binding affinity to KRT82, potentially weakening hair anchorage.
research Polymorphism of keratin-associated protein (KAP) 7 gene and its association with wool traits in Rambouillet sheep
This study suggests that the KAP 7 gene may serve as a potential molecular marker for genetic selection to improve staple length and greasy fleece weight in Rambouillet sheep.
research Micro‐RNA‐31 controls hair cycle‐associated changes in gene expression programs of the skin and hair follicle
In this study, miR-31 was found to play a significant role in hair cycle regulation in mice by controlling key gene expressions involved in hair growth and differentiation.
research Polymorphisms in the Human High Sulfur Hair Keratin-associated Protein 1, KAP1, Gene Family
In this study, researchers found that size polymorphisms in certain hKAP1 genes are linked to the hKAP1.1B and hKAP1.3 genes, arising from intragenic deletions and duplications in Japanese and Caucasian populations.

research A cluster of 21 keratin-associated protein genes within introns of another gene on human chromosome 21q22.3
In this study, researchers identified a cluster of hair-specific keratin-associated protein genes within the 21q22.3 region, revealing a novel transcription mechanism involving TSPEAR/C21orf29 that may bypass typical transcriptional termination sites.
research Cyclin-dependent kinase inhibitors, p21waf1/cip1 and p27kip1, are expressed site- and hair cycle-dependently in rat hair follicles
This study found that the expressions of CDK inhibitors p21waf1/cip1 and p27kip1 were higher during the anagen phase compared to telogen, suggesting a role in follicular epithelial cell differentiation.
research Characterisation of the Ovine KRTAP36-1 Gene in Chinese Tan Lambs and Its Impact on Selected Wool Traits
In this study, researchers found that the keratin-associated protein 36-1 gene (KRTAP36-1) allele C is linked to variations in mean fibre curvature of fine wool in Chinese Tan lambs, suggesting its role in their distinctive curly coat.
research A splice variant in KRT71 is associated with curly coat phenotype of Selkirk Rex cats
This study found an association between a splice site variant in the KRT71 gene and curly hair in Selkirk Rex cats, identifying a significant locus on chromosome B4.
research Discovery of a novel murine keratin 6 (K6) isoform explains the absence of hair and nail defects in mice deficient for K6a and K6b
This study found that while most mice lacking MK6a and MK6b genes died from tongue epithelium disintegration, about 25% survived and showed no hair or nail defects due to a newly discovered MK6hf gene.
